Enjoy these delicious banana blueberry muffins, perfect for breakfast or a snack!
- Author: Souzan
- Prep Time: 15 minutes
- Cook Time: 25 minutes
- Total Time: 40 minutes
- Yield: 12 muffins

- 2 ripe bananas
- 1 cup blueberries
- 1/2 cup sugar
- 1/3 cup melted butter
- 1 egg
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 1 teaspoon baking powder
- 1/2 teaspoon baking soda
- 1/4 teaspoon salt
- 1 cup all-purpose flour
-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C).
- In a mixing bowl, mash the bananas.
- Add sugar, melted butter, egg, and vanilla extract; mix well.
- In another bowl, combine flour, baking powder, baking soda, and salt.
- Gradually mix dry ingredients into the banana mixture.
- Fold in the blueberries.
- Pour the batter into a greased muffin tray.
- Bake for 20-25 minutes or until a toothpick comes out clean.
- Let cool before serving.
Notes
- For extra flavor, add a sprinkle of cinnamon to the batter.
- These muffins freeze well for up to 3 months.
